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
33318 0401065 1129709022 6765153 6897137827
56690 35535795608
56690 35535795608
7392327252 931 516
All about undefined
Interested in learning more?
56690 35535795608
7392327252 931 516
See more
97537756 335638167
72 221166203 609
See more
990 1599998350
67 6208 251928076
See more